Desktop app to enter, calculate and display spreadsheet-like values organized along two or more category axes by individual category values. Rearrange categories along different axes to obtain different insights. Apply formulas to one or more whole categories or to individual category values. Inspired by the flexible nature of apps like Lotus Improv and Quantrix Modeler.
